Neurotransmitter
Chemical substances in the nervous system that transmit signals across synapses from one neuron to another.
Adjunctive Psychotherapy
A supplementary psychotherapeutic treatment used in conjunction with a primary treatment to enhance its effectiveness or address additional aspects of a condition.
Lithium Treatment
A pharmacological intervention using lithium salts, commonly prescribed for bipolar disorder to help stabilize mood swings.
Psychodynamic Therapy
A type of therapy based on the psychoanalytic perspective, focusing on unconscious processes as they are manifested in a person's present behavior, with an emphasis on emotional and relationship issues.
